Clover Biopharmaceuticals Reports Encouraging Phase 2 Data for New Respiratory Vaccine in Older Adults

Clover Biopharmaceuticals Reports Positive Phase 2 Data for RSV + hMPV ± PIV3 Vaccine



Clover Biopharmaceuticals recently announced promising preliminary findings from its Phase 2 clinical trial conducted in Australia, focusing on its SCB-1022 and SCB-1033 vaccine candidates aimed at combating respiratory infections caused by Respiratory Syncytial Virus (RSV) and human Metapneumovirus (hMPV), alongside Parainfluenza Virus type 3 (PIV3). This innovative protein-based vaccine approach is particularly geared towards older adults aged 60 and above, a demographic that often suffers the harshest consequences from these viral infections.

Key Findings from the Phase 2 Trial


The trial enrolled 420 participants, who were randomized to receive either the vaccines or a placebo. Initial results indicate robust immune responses, with geometric mean fold rises (GMFRs) in neutralizing antibodies showing a significant increase across all viral targets. Specifically, the RSV neutralizing antibodies increased by approximately 6 to 9 times, while hMPV saw increases of around 6 to 8 times. Notably, participants with previously low levels of PIV3 neutralizing antibodies experienced increases as high as fivefold.

Importantly, no reduction in immune response was observed in the older cohort, which often raises concerns in clinical trials focusing on vaccines for senior populations. This is a significant validation of Clover’s Trimer-Tag platform, which is designed for creating multi-valent protein-based vaccines.

Enhanced Protection and Safety Profile


The implementation of these vaccine candidates has shown potential benefits such as a 62% reduction in the occurrence of respiratory tract infections within 28 days post-vaccination, compared to the placebo group. This statistic aligns with a notable RSV outbreak occurring in Australia during the study, emphasizing the timely relevance of these vaccines.

In terms of safety, SCB-1022 and SCB-1033 were generally well-tolerated, with primarily mild and transient side effects reported. Common adverse events included fatigue, headache, and localized injection site pain, each lasting about two days.

Commercial Production and Future Prospects


Parallel to clinical trials, Clover has successfully scaled up the production of its vaccine components to a 2,000L bioreactor, mitigating risks associated with future development and commercialization phases.
